Detailed Comparison
| Metric | Miami, FL | Boston, MA | Diff |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Annual Salary | $122,000 | $158,000▲ | -$36,000 |
| 25th Percentile | $92,000 | $119,000▲ | -$27,000 |
| 75th Percentile | $161,000 | $208,000▲ | -$47,000 |
| 90th Percentile | $201,000 | $260,000▲ | -$59,000 |
| Cost of Living Index | 123 | 162 | -39 |
| State Income Tax | 0%▲ | 5% | -5% |
| COL-Adjusted Median | $99,187▲ | $97,531 | +$1,656 |
| Est. Annual Take-Home | $112,728 | $138,692▲ | -$25,964 |
| COL-Adj. Take-Home | $91,649▲ | $85,612 | +$6,037 |
| Total Employment | 5,000 | 7,000 | -2,000 |
▲ = Higher value wins for this metric. Diff = Miami, FL minus Boston, MA.
3Summary Analysis
On paper, Boston, MA pays $36,000 more (median: $122,000 vs $158,000). However, after adjusting for cost of living (index 123 vs 162), Miami, FL provides better purchasing power ($99,187 vs $97,531 equivalent). Miami, FL has no state income tax, which is a significant advantage.
